Traiteur refers to a caterer or a person who prepares and provides food for events. There are several synonyms for this word, depending on the context and location. In the United States, caterer is often used as synonymous with Traiteur. However, in some French-speaking countries, traiteur might refer specifically to a person who prepares cold or ready-to-eat dishes for delivery or takeout. Other synonyms include event planner or organizer, banquet manager, chef de cuisine, and caterer's assistant. Usage examples for Traiteur

At Hamburg, I was informed, a duke had entered into partnership with his cook, who becoming a Traiteur, they were both comfortably supported by the profit arising from his industry.
"Letters written during a short residence in Sweden, Norway, and Denmark"
Mary Wollstonecraft
To spare herself the troubles of material life, she arranged with a "Traiteur" the day after Diard's departure to send in their meals.
"Juana"
Honore de Balzac
